Why food choices matter for fatty liver

Non-alc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D) responds well to modest weight loss, lower added sugar intake, and a focus on whole foods. 7-day meal plan — easy and flexible overview

This plan emphasizes lean protein, fiber-rich vegetables, whole grains, healthy fats (olive oil, nuts, fatty fish), and very limited processed carbs and sugary drinks. Swap meals between days to fit your schedule, and consult a healthcare professional for personalized guidance.   • Aim for 3 balanced meals and 1 optional snack per day.
  • Keep portion sizes moderate; prioritize vegetables and lean protein.
  • Drink water, unsweetened tea, or black coffee; avoid sugary beverages.

Sample day templates (rotate through the week)

Day A (Protein-forward)

  • Breakfast: Greek yogurt with berries, a sprinkle of chopped nuts, and cinnamon.
  • Lunch: Grilled salmon salad with mixed greens, quinoa, cucumber, and lemon-olive oil dressing.
  • Snack: Sliced apple with a tablespoon of almond butter.
  • Dinner: Stir-fried chicken with broccoli, bell pepper, and brown rice.

Day B (Plant-forward)

  • Breakfast: Overnight oats with chia, blueberries, and a dash of vanilla.
  • Lunch: Lentil and roasted vegetable bowl with tahini drizzle.
  • Snack: Carrot sticks and hummus.
  • Dinner: Baked cod with steamed asparagus and a small baked sweet potato.

Day C (Lower-carb)

  • Breakfast: Veggie omelet with spinach, mushrooms, and tomato.
  • Lunch: Turkey lettuce wraps with avocado and salsa.
  • Snack: A small handful of walnuts and green tea.
  • Dinner: Grilled shrimp with cauliflower rice and sautéed greens.

Breakfasts & smoothies

Smoothies can be liver-friendly when made with low-sugar fruits, leafy greens, protein, and healthy fats. Try spinach, frozen berries, Greek yogurt or a protein scoop, and a teaspoon of flaxseed. Simple beginner recipes (quick & tasty)

  • Lemon-herb baked salmon: Season with lemon, dill, and olive oil; bake 12–15 minutes.
  • Quinoa & black bean salad: Cooked quinoa, black beans, corn, cilantro, lime juice.
  • Veggie omelet: Eggs or egg whites sautéed with mixed vegetables and a sprinkle of feta.

Shopping list (keep it simple)

  • Proteins: Salmon, chicken breast, canned tuna, lentils, Greek yogurt.
  • Veggies: Spinach, broccoli, bell peppers, tomatoes, asparagus.
  • Carbs & grains: Quinoa, brown rice, oats, sweet potatoes.
  • Healthy fats: Olive oil, avocados, nuts, seeds.
  • Extras: Herbs, lemon, cinnamon, low-sodium broths.

Practical tips to stick with it

  • Plan and prep two meals on a weekend day to simplify weeknights.
  • Swap snacks to prevent boredom—nuts, Greek yogurt, or fresh fruit work well.
